Effect of magnetic water on growth of Legumes

Author(s): Mrunal Deshpande

Fertilizers are generally used for rapid and healthy growth of plants. To organically grow the plants use of fertilizers is avoided and only natural means are preferred. This gives pesticide free plants and fruits but less quantity is produced which ultimately results in high cost. Hence legumes like chick peas (Cicer arietinum) and black eyed beans (Vigna unguiculata subsp. unguiculata) were irrigated with magnetic water. The effect of magnetic water on germination and growth of chick peas and black eye beans was observed. From the results obtained it can be said that use of magnetic water in place of normal tap water can be seen as a promising technique for rapid and healthy growth of plants
